Münir Recep Aktaş (born 26 June 1989)[1] is a Turkish freestyle wrestler competing in the 65 kg division.[2] He is a member of Ankara ASKİ.[3]

Career

In 2022, he won one of the bronze medals in the men's 65 kg event at the European Wrestling Championships held in Budapest, Hungary.[4]

He lost his bronze medal match in the 65 kg event at the 2022 Mediterranean Games held in Oran, Algeria.[1]
